Reviews: 1Category: Low Carb DessertsCuisine: AmericanTotal Time: 2 hrs 10 mins1. Remove ¼ teaspoon of the powder from the first flavor of Jello, and set it aside. Mix the remainder up with the required amount hot and cold water, according to pack instructions. Pour into four goblets or cups and place them in the fridge to set.
2. After about an hour, make the second flavor of Jello according to the package, and leave it to cool. Then carefully pour it on top of the first layer of Jello. Return it to the fridge until set.
3. When the second layer has set, add the cream and reserved Jello powder to a stand mixer and whip until soft peaks form.
4. Smooth the cream layer over the top of the Jello. Garnish with freshly grated lemon and/or lime zest.

Total Time: 7 hrs 20 minsCategory: GelatinCalories: 172 per serving1. Dissolve 1 package Jello in 1 cup boiling water; add 1/2 cup cold water. Pour into a 9x12x2 inch pan and put into the refrigerator to set until firm.
2. Bring 2 cups of milk to a boil, mix in a cup of sugar until sugar is dissolved; dissolve 2 envelopes of Knox gelatin in 1/4 cup of cold water and add to mixture; add 2 cups sour cream, 2 teaspoons vanilla until blended.
3. When mixture is fairly cool, pour 1-1/2 cups on top of first Jello layer; return pan to refrigerator until white layer is firm and completely set.
4. Mix next package of Jello as indicated in step 1; pour onto completely set white layer; return to refrigerator and allow to set completely.
